Output 143f71ab949a35031a41c9253f86881d8b4d4d8f35d3a8a8ab3daf15208e92bc:1

value
17016758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a756deb325989edc25e1a2a6ceb65aed01859ae5 OP_EQUAL
address
3GwpqQadNvr7Pqzp211EBzkXRaMd8R1hkc
transaction
143f71ab949a35031a41c9253f86881d8b4d4d8f35d3a8a8ab3daf15208e92bc